However, there is one less good BBQ place to get some brisket at as Doug's Hickory Pit Bar-B-Q has left the "sold out" sign on the door.
It's not that the business sold out, and yes it's true they're out of meat, but neither of those reasons are why Doug's won't be reopening.
Word is there was a gas leak that popped up in the building, and if you know anything about gas leaks, they aren't cheap to fix.
Something like that would have the health department way up Doug's backside, so they had to shut the doors. According to a post on Facebook, employees were told to start searching for new jobs.
There is a chance it could end up reopening down the road, but when employees are told that, there's a certain finality to it.
